Six junior acts advance to semifinals

DES MOINES, — Six talented Junior division acts (ages 6-14) have advanced to the semifinal rounds in Bill Riley’s 50th annual Iowa State Fair Talent Search. Each act will perform again on Aug. 20.

The names, ages, hometowns and routines are: Marjorie Gast, 12, Steamboat Rock, Classical Harp Solo; Grace Wood, 7, Norwalk, Baton Show Twirl; Emma Negrete, 14, Des Moines, Contemporary Vocal Solo; Darian Huff, 12, Creston, Dance/Jazz; Sayoun Jeon, 11, Corning, Violin Solo; and Courtney Payson, 10, and Emilee Drost, 11, both of Wall Lake, Gymnastics.

More than 350 acts have qualified to compete in this year’s Talent Search.

The championship round will take place on Aug. 23 at 1:30 p.m. on the Anne and Bill Riley Stage sponsored by Pepsi. Bill Riley Jr. is once again hosting the show.

Casey’s General Stores will present the first place winner with a prize of $1500.
